Marvel’s ‘Avengers: Endgame’ took the world and box-office by storm, breaching the USD2 billion mark in just 11 days, beating out ‘Titanic’ and rapidly closing in on James Cameron’s ‘Avatar’, which made USD2.788 billion (RM11.56 billion).

The movie of the decade became one of the most-talked most movies of all time and has raked in USD2.2 billion (RM9.1 billion) so far.

You could say that between 'Avatar' and 'Avengers: Endgame', the movie studios are swimming in dollar bills. Besides making more than USD2 billion each, both films share something else in common: Zoe Saldana.

Whether you realised it or not, the 40-year-old actress is the only person in cinematic history to star in two of the most successful movies of all time.

‘Avatar’ came out in 2009 while ‘Endgame’ premiered this year, so we guess Saldana has been laughing her way to the bank for 10 years now.

Besides the Marvel Cinematic Universe and 'Avatar' franchise, she also starred in another successful franchise – ‘Star Trek’.

The award-winning actress appeared in ‘Star Trek’ (2009), ‘Star Trek: Into Darkness’ (2013), and ‘Star Trek Beyond’ (2016), which all did quite well at the box office.

Saldana is currently filming ‘Avatar 2’ and ‘Avatar 3’, which will be released on 18 December 2020 and 17 December 2021 respectively. Also, she might still appear in 'Guardians Of The Galaxy 3', so it's safe to say that Saldana is definitely going to be one of the most profitable stars for years to come.
